Class 18 battery / diesel hybrid shunter at Eastleigh
Переглядів 14421 день тому
The Class 18 locomotive is a battery / diesel hybrid shunter, built by Clayton in Burton Upon Trent. The loco is powered by batteries, which can be recharged from the mains supply, by regenerative braking, or from the diesel generator on board. Seen here at Eastleigh on 14th August 2024

    Hello. I was born & bred in the South Wales valleys, the son of a miner, and coal trains were everywhere. They were mainly hauled by 37s, due to the tight curves. Even though most loaded trains moved down the valleys, adequate braking force was essential, so double - and even triple - heading was not uncommon. 47s and 56s became more common as time went on, and eventually 66s took charge of what was left of coal haulage during the late 1990s and into the 2000s. The final South Wales coal train ran early this year, I think, from Cwmbargoed. It was the end of an era.
